首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> JAVA > J2EE开发 >

JAVA连接数据库的存储过程没有错误,但是为什么就是执行不了呢?求大神解决

2013-07-09 
JAVA连接数据库的存储过程没有异常,但是为什么就是执行不了呢?求大神解决。 try {String filenameD:\\Tem

JAVA连接数据库的存储过程没有异常,但是为什么就是执行不了呢?求大神解决。


 try {
  String filename="D:\\TempData1.txt"; 
  FileInputStream str=new FileInputStream(filename); 
  filename = "D:\\TempData2.txt";
  FileInputStream str1 = new FileInputStream(filename);
      PreparedStatement pstmt = con.prepareStatement("{call dbo.S_submit(?,?,?,?)}");
      pstmt.setString(1, num.getText());
      pstmt.setString(2, "1");
      pstmt.setBinaryStream(3, str);
      pstmt.setBinaryStream(4, str1);
      //pstmt.execute();
      //ResultSet rs = pstmt.executeQuery();
      //rs.close();
      pstmt.close();
   }
   catch (Exception e) {
      e.printStackTrace();
    }

[解决办法]
pstmt.executeUpdate();试试呢,
应该是哪儿的小问题。
[解决办法]
用 pstmt.executeUpdate();或者pstmt.executeUpdate();传入的参数再debug下

热点排行